Usamos cookies para medir audiência e melhorar sua experiência. Você pode aceitar ou recusar a qualquer momento. Veja sobre o iMasters.
Olá pessoal, eu gostaria de fazer a listagem de artigos. Removendo o codigo do ultimo. Até o momento estava usando o codigo:
$in = 0;$in++;
$last = ($in%4==0 ? 'last' : null);
<article class="radius box box-small <?=$last;?>">
.last{margin-right: 0 !important;}
Porém estou remodelando meu site para ser Responsivo, e isso não me ajuda mais, caso eu queira exibir apenas 3 ou 2 colunas.
Qual forma posso fazer?
Além da solução do William, você também pode utilizar seletores para alcançar o último elemento em determinados @media. Ex.:
article:last-child { ... }
ou
article:nth-last-child(1) { ... }
ou
article:nth-child(3n+3) { ... } / onde 3 é a quantidade de colunas /
>
Além da solução do William, você também pode utilizar seletores para alcançar o último elemento em determinados @media. Ex.:
article:last-child { ... }
ou
article:nth-last-child(1) { ... }
ou
article:nth-child(3n+3) { ... } / onde 3 é a quantidade de colunas /
>
Você já deu uma olhada no box-sizing: border-box ?
É a propriedade CSS que quase todos os sistemas de grid css usam. Assim você não precisa ficar "zerando a margem" do último elemento.
Farei o Teste e já já edito aqui.
Se eu quiser por exemplo, cortar alguma li do menu.
como eu faria? .main_nav li:nth-last-child(3) {font-size:0em;}?
display: none;
ou
visibility: hidden;
ou
opacity: 0;
>
display: none;
ou
visibility: hidden;
ou
opacity: 0;
.main_nav li:nth-child(5) {font-size:0em;}
O last child não funcionou, apenas este funcionou.
Está errado usa-lo?
O seletor? Não.
Ocultar um elemento? Sim. Se ele existe no código/contexto, por que ocultar do usuário o conteúdo?
>
O seletor? Não.
Ocultar um elemento? Sim. Se ele existe no código/contexto, por que ocultar do usuário o conteúdo?
@media max-width 480 ^^ este é o motivo amigo.
Então lhe mando uma tréplica: o que o usuário do 'max-width: 480px' possui de especial em não poder ver o mesmo conteúdo de um usuário 'desktop'? Ou vice-versa.
Sugestão: trabalhe a forma como o conteúdo é exposto, mas não tire a oportunidade do usuário X ter a mesma sensação de uso (ou de consumo) do que o usuário Y.
>
Então lhe mando uma tréplica: o que o usuário do 'max-width: 480px' possui de especial em não poder ver o mesmo conteúdo de um usuário 'desktop'? Ou vice-versa.
Sugestão: trabalhe a forma como o conteúdo é exposto, mas não tire a oportunidade do usuário X ter a mesma sensação de uso (ou de consumo) do que o usuário Y.
Talvez o menu esteja muito grande ^^
Falando nisso, poderia me ajudar? To querendo fazer aqueles = pra por o menu em drop
>
Falando nisso, poderia me ajudar? To querendo fazer aqueles = pra por o menu em drop
Não compreendi. Pode detalhar mais?
>
Não compreendi. Pode detalhar mais?
/applications/core/interface/imageproxy/imageproxy.php?img=http://www.nhscc.org/wp-content/themes/nhscc/images/icons/icon-burger.png&key=34e2947d189c98a1a59788c0e41aa87ffdd781ff1135d0158ce80609738f259a" alt="icon-burger.png" />
Revirei a net pra tentar fazer um, tanto com css puro, com framework, com bootstrap, jquery, jscript. Mas não consegui adaptar kk
Como está hoje? Posta um link por favor pra darmos uma analisada. Daí, podemos sugerir alguma forma de você fazer tal (sugestão, não codificação rs).
Olá André. Consegui adiciona-lo ao site. Agora é só estiliza-lo melhor. Caso queira conferir: www.avançogames.com.br
Você já deu uma olhada no box-sizing: border-box ?
É a propriedade CSS que quase todos os sistemas de grid css usam. Assim você não precisa ficar "zerando a margem" do último elemento.